    What is Dr. Michael Veronesi's specialty?

    Dr. Veronesi is a Neuroradiologist near Madison, WI. A neuroradiologist is an expert who diagnoses and treats diseases using imaging procedures related to the brain, spine, spinal cord, head, neck, and sensory organs in both adults and children.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
